Last Friday night (9/2/11) my Droid 2 prompted me for the update. i did it and it all seemed fine until early this weel i went to use my GPS and MAPS and I would get directions but no navigation . I also have CoPILOT Live on my D2, tried that and it will just sit on the navigation screen after i click go with Determining Current Position. I have rebooted the phone several times. never had any issue with the MASp or CoPilot in the past until after the Gingerbread patch last week. Can I go back or am I stuck here. This phone has never been rooted and is currently not rooted either. Any help would be greatly apprciated as I use MaPs alot.

You can try a factory reset, but save important data before doing so.
  • Hold 'X' while powering the phone on
  • At the 'triangle', press the volume (both) rocker
  • Use the 'left' and 'right' arrows as 'up' and 'down' in Recovery
  • Select 'Factory Reset' using the 'enter' button
Once again, you will lose all data, except data that is stored on your SD card.
